On algebraic structures underlying the rational Kashiwara-Miwa-type models

Abstract

The rational Kashiwara-Miwa model is an example of an Ising-type integrable model of the statistical physics, related to the six-vertex trigonometric RR-matrix. Two-spin edge weights of the model are expressed in the terms of qq-products, its spins are arbitrary integers, and q<1|q|<1. We discuss in this paper the algebraic structures underlying the model, in particular its relation to the qq-oscillator algebra, to representations of the qq-oscillator algebra and to the co-product of the qq-oscillator algebra.
